RateGain Travel Technologies Limited is a global provider of AI-powered SaaS solutions for travel and hospitality, working with over 3,200 customers and 700 partners in more than 100 countries. The company focuses on accelerating revenue generation through acquisition, retention, and wallet share expansion. RateGain is a key player in processing electronic transactions, price points, and travel intent data, assisting revenue management, distribution, and marketing teams in various sectors such as hotels, airlines, meta-search companies, package providers, car rentals, and cruises.
